Background on Gervonta Davis

Gervonta Davis, an American professional boxer, has made significant strides in the world of sports since turning pro in 2013. Born on November 7, 1994, in Baltimore, Maryland, Davis was exposed to the complexities of life at a young age. His upbringing in a challenging environment, marked by economic struggles and social issues, has been a fundamental aspect of his identity and career. Davis grew up in a neighborhood where violence and crime were prevalent, which often served as a backdrop for his early experiences.

Davis began boxing at a young age, showing promise in the sport as he trained under the watchful eye of legendary trainer Calvin Ford. Ford not only coached Davis in the technical aspects of boxing but also provided him with the guidance and support that he so desperately needed during his formative years. This relationship proved instrumental in shaping Davis’ career; Ford helped him navigate the path toward becoming a successful athlete in a world filled with distractions.

As Gervonta Davis progressed through amateur competitions, his skills began to catch the attention of the wider boxing community. He quickly amassed an impressive amateur record, culminating in a golden glove championship in 2012. This early success paved the way for his transition to professional boxing, where he would eventually rise to prominence as a two-time world champion.
